在Kubernetes集群中,出现“failed to find remote peer in cluster”错误通常是由于Peer节点无法正确连接到集群中的其他Peer节点。下面将为您介绍如何解决这个问题,让Peer节点能够正常连接到集群中的其他节点。
**步骤概览:**
| 步骤 | 操作 |
| ------- | ----------- |
| 步骤一 | 检查Peer节点配置 |
| 步骤二 | 检查网络连接 |
| 步骤三 | 重新加入Peer节点 |
| 步骤四 | 验证Peer节点连接状态 |
**详细步骤及代码示例:**
**步骤一:检查Peer节点配置**
在Peer节点上检查配置文件,确保Peer节点配置正确,并且能够正确连接到其他Peer节点。
```yaml
# 查看Peer节点配置文件
cat /etc/hyperledger/fabric/core.yaml
```
**步骤二:检查网络连接**
确保Peer节点能够通过网络连接到其他Peer节点,检查网络设置和防火墙规则。
```bash
# 检查网络连接
ping other_peer_ip
```
**步骤三:重新加入Peer节点**
有时候重新加入Peer节点到集群中可以解决连接问题,通过下面的命令重新加入Peer节点。
```bash
# 重新加入Peer节点
peer node join
```
**步骤四:验证Peer节点连接状态**
最后,验证Peer节点已连接到集群中的其他节点,并且状态正常。
```bash
# 验证Peer节点连接状态
peer node status
```
通过上述步骤,您应该能够解决“failed to find remote peer in cluster”错误,并确保Peer节点能够正确连接到Kubernetes集群中的其他节点。如果问题仍然存在,可以进一步检查网络配置和日志以找出根本原因。希望这篇文章能够帮助您解决这个问题,祝您顺利使用Kubernetes集群!
【温馨提示:以上代码示例仅供参考,具体操作请根据您的实际情况进行调整。】